Modernize your apps and services on Google Cloud’s scalable, reliable and high performance cloud services infrastructure.
See Google Cloud Integration for mor information on how to integrate Google Cloud and various supported services.
Supported metrics
GCP Firebase Storage Account G2 Template
| OpsRamp Metric | Google Metric | Metric Display Name | Unit | Description |
|---|---|---|---|---|
| google_firebasestorage_rules_evaluation_count | firebasestorage.googleapis.com/rules/evaluation_count | Rule evaluations | count | The number of Cloud Storage for Firebase Security Rules evaluations performed in response to write or read requests. Sampled every 60 seconds. After sampling, data is not visible for up to 180 seconds. |
GCP BigQuery Account G2 Template
| OpsRamp Metric | Google Metric | Metric Display Name | Unit | Description |
|---|---|---|---|---|
| google_bigquery_job_num_in_flight | bigquery.googleapis.com/job/num_in_flight | Job count | count | In flight queries. |
| google_bigquery_query_biengine_fallback_count | bigquery.googleapis.com/query/biengine_fallback_count | BI Engine query fallback count | count | In flight jobs. Sampled every 60 seconds. After sampling, data is not visible for up to 720 seconds. |
| google_bigquery_query_column_metadata_index_staleness | bigquery.googleapis.com/query/column_metadata_index_staleness | Column Metadata Index staleness | ms | The reasons that queries failed BI Engine execution. Sampled every 60 seconds. After sampling, data is not visible for up to 120 seconds. |
| google_bigquery_query_count | bigquery.googleapis.com/query/count | Query count | count | Distribution of staleness in milliseconds of the column metadata index for queries that successfully used the column metadata index in the last sampling interval.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_query_execution_count | bigquery.googleapis.com/query/execution_count | Query execution count | count | In flight queries.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_query_execution_times | bigquery.googleapis.com/query/execution_times | Query execution times | seconds | The number of queries executed.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_query_scanned_bytes | bigquery.googleapis.com/query/scanned_bytes | Scanned bytes | bytes | Distribution of execution times for queries that completed successfully within the last sampling interval. Incomplete and failed queries are not included.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_query_scanned_bytes_billed | bigquery.googleapis.com/query/scanned_bytes_billed | Scanned bytes billed | bytes | Scanned bytes. Sampled every 60 seconds. After sampling, data is not visible for up to 21720 seconds. |
| google_bigquery_query_statement_scanned_bytes | bigquery.googleapis.com/query/statement_scanned_bytes | Statement scanned bytes | bytes | Scanned bytes billed. Sampled every 60 seconds. After sampling, data is not visible for up to 21720 seconds. |
| google_bigquery_query_statement_scanned_bytes_billed | bigquery.googleapis.com/query/statement_scanned_bytes_billed | Statement scanned bytes billed | bytes | Scanned bytes broken down by statement type. Sampled every 60 seconds. After sampling, data is not visible for up to 180 seconds. |
| google_bigquery_slots_allocated | bigquery.googleapis.com/slots/allocated | Slots used by project, reservation, and job type | count | Scanned bytes billed broken down by statement type. Sampled every 60 seconds. After sampling, data is not visible for up to 180 seconds. |
| google_bigquery_slots_allocated_for_project | bigquery.googleapis.com/slots/allocated_for_project | Slots used by project | count | Number of BigQuery slots currently allocated for project. Slot allocation can be broken down based on reservation and job type. The accuracy of this metric can be poor, especially the break-down by reservation. Consider using resource charts instead.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_allocated_for_project_and_job_type | bigquery.googleapis.com/slots/allocated_for_project_and_job_type | Slots used by project and job type | count | Number of BigQuery slots currently allocated for query jobs in the project.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_allocated_for_reservation | bigquery.googleapis.com/slots/allocated_for_reservation | Slots used by project in reservation | count | Number of BigQuery slots currently allocated for the project and job type.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_assigned | bigquery.googleapis.com/slots/assigned | Slots assigned | count | Number of BigQuery slots currently allocated for project in the reservation.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_capacity_committed | bigquery.googleapis.com/slots/capacity_committed | Slots capacity committed | count | The number of slots assigned to the given project/organization.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_max_assigned | bigquery.googleapis.com/slots/max_assigned | Slots max assigned | count | The total slot capacity commitments purchased through this administrator project/organization.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_slots_total_allocated_for_reservation | bigquery.googleapis.com/slots/total_allocated_for_reservation | Slots used across projects in reservation | count | The maximum number of slots assigned to the given project/organization.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_storage_insertall_inserted_bytes | bigquery.googleapis.com/storage/insertall_inserted_bytes | InsertAll Inserted Bytes | count | Number of BigQuery slots currently allocated across projects in the reservation. Note that the metric data is only reported while at least one project has been assigned to the reservation and is consuming slots. As an alternative, consider querying reservations information from INFORMATION_SCHEMA (https://cloud.google.com/bigquery/docs/information-schema-reservations), which does not have these limitations. Sampled every 60 seconds. After sampling, data is not visible for up to 420 seconds. |
| google_bigquery_storage_insertall_inserted_rows | bigquery.googleapis.com/storage/insertall_inserted_rows | InsertAll Inserted Rows | count | The number of bytes uploaded by the project using the InsertAll streaming API. Sampled every 60 seconds. After sampling, data is not visible for up to 120 seconds. |
| google_bigquery_storage_stored_bytes | bigquery.googleapis.com/storage/stored_bytes | Stored bytes | bytes | The number of rows uploaded by the project using the InsertAll streaming API. Sampled every 60 seconds. After sampling, data is not visible for up to 120 seconds. |
| google_bigquery_storage_table_count | bigquery.googleapis.com/storage/table_count | Table count | count | Number of logical bytes stored. The top 100 tables in a dataset are labeled, while the rest are grouped with no table label. Sampled every 1800 seconds. After sampling, data is not visible for up to 10800 seconds. |
| google_bigquery_storage_uploaded_bytes | bigquery.googleapis.com/storage/uploaded_bytes | Uploaded bytes | bytes | Number of tables. Sampled every 1800 seconds. After sampling, data is not visible for up to 10800 seconds. |
| google_bigquery_storage_uploaded_bytes_billed | bigquery.googleapis.com/storage/uploaded_bytes_billed | Uploaded bytes billed | bytes | Uploaded bytes. Sampled every 60 seconds. After sampling, data is not visible for up to 21720 seconds. |
| google_bigquery_storage_uploaded_row_count | bigquery.googleapis.com/storage/uploaded_row_count | Uploaded rows | count | Uploaded bytes billed. Sampled every 60 seconds. After sampling, data is not visible for up to 21720 seconds. |
GCP Datastore Account G2 Template
| OpsRamp Metric | Google Metric | Metric Display Name | Unit | Description |
|---|---|---|---|---|
| google_datastore_api_request_count | datastore.googleapis.com/api/request_count | Requests | count | Count of Datastore API calls.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
| google_datastore_entity_read_sizes | datastore.googleapis.com/entity/read_sizes | Sizes of read entities | bytes | Distribution of sizes of read entities, grouped by type.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
| google_datastore_entity_ttl_deletion_count | datastore.googleapis.com/entity/ttl_deletion_count | TTL deletion count | count | Total count of entities deleted by TTL services.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
| google_datastore_entity_ttl_expiration_to_deletion_delays | datastore.googleapis.com/entity/ttl_expiration_to_deletion_delays | TTL expiration to deletion delays | seconds | Time elapsed between when an entity with a TTL expired, and when it was actually deleted.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
| google_datastore_entity_write_sizes | datastore.googleapis.com/entity/write_sizes | Sizes of written entities | bytes | Distribution of sizes of written entities, grouped by op.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
| google_datastore_index_write_count | datastore.googleapis.com/index/write_count | Index writes | count | Count of Datastore index writes. Sampled every 60 seconds. After sampling, data is not visible for up to 240 seconds. |
GCP Firebase Database Account G2 Template
| OpsRamp Metric | Google Metric | Metric Display Name | Unit | Description |
|---|---|---|---|---|
| google_firebasedatabase_io_database_load | firebasedatabase.googleapis.com/io/database_load | Database Load | count | Fraction of database load, grouped by type. Sampled every 60 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_io_persisted_bytes_count | firebasedatabase.googleapis.com/io/persisted_bytes_count | Saved Bytes | bytes | Bytes of data persisted to disk. |
| google_firebasedatabase_io_sent_responses_count | firebasedatabase.googleapis.com/io/sent_responses_count | Responses sent | count | Number of responses sent or broadcasted to clients. |
| google_firebasedatabase_io_utilization | firebasedatabase.googleapis.com/io/utilization | Io Utilization | count | Fraction of I/O used. Sampled every 60 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_network_active_connections | firebasedatabase.googleapis.com/network/active_connections | Connections | count | The number of outstanding connections. Sampled every 60 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_network_api_hits_count | firebasedatabase.googleapis.com/network/api_hits_count | API Hits | count | The number of hits against your database grouped by type. |
| google_firebasedatabase_network_broadcast_load | firebasedatabase.googleapis.com/network/broadcast_load | Broadcast Load | count | Utilization of the time it takes to prep and send broadcasts to clients. Sampled every 60 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_network_disabled_for_overages | firebasedatabase.googleapis.com/network/disabled_for_overages | Disabled for network | count | Indicates if the Firebase database has been disabled for network overages. Sampled every 900 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_network_https_requests_count | firebasedatabase.googleapis.com/network/https_requests_count | HTTPS Requests Received | count | Number of HTTPS requests received. |
| google_firebasedatabase_network_monthly_sent | firebasedatabase.googleapis.com/network/monthly_sent | Bytes sent monthly | bytes | The total outgoing bytes sent aggregated and reset monthly. Sampled every 1800 seconds. After sampling, data is not visible for up to 5400 seconds. |
| google_firebasedatabase_network_monthly_sent_limit | firebasedatabase.googleapis.com/network/monthly_sent_limit | Bytes sent limit | bytes | The monthly network limit for the Firebase database. Sampled every 900 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_network_sent_bytes_count | firebasedatabase.googleapis.com/network/sent_bytes_count | Total billed bytes | bytes | The outgoing bandwidth used by the database, including encryption and protocol overhead. |
| google_firebasedatabase_network_sent_payload_and_protocol_bytes_count | firebasedatabase.googleapis.com/network/sent_payload_and_protocol_bytes_count | Payload and Protocol Bytes sent | bytes | The outgoing bandwidth usage without encryption overhead. |
| google_firebasedatabase_network_sent_payload_bytes_count | firebasedatabase.googleapis.com/network/sent_payload_bytes_count | Payload Bytes Sent | bytes | The outgoing bandwidth usage without encryption nor protocol. |
| google_firebasedatabase_rules_evaluation_count | firebasedatabase.googleapis.com/rules/evaluation_count | Rule evaluations | count | The number of Firebase Realtime Database Security Rule evaluations performed in response to write and read requests. |
| google_firebasedatabase_storage_disabled_for_overages | firebasedatabase.googleapis.com/storage/disabled_for_overages | Disabled for storage | hours | Indicates if the Firebase database has been disabled for storage overages. Sampled every 86400 seconds. After sampling, data is not visible for up to 86400 seconds. |
| google_firebasedatabase_storage_limit | firebasedatabase.googleapis.com/storage/limit | Bytes stored limit | bytes | The storage limit for the Firebase database. Sampled every 900 seconds. After sampling, data is not visible for up to 1800 seconds. |
| google_firebasedatabase_storage_total_bytes | firebasedatabase.googleapis.com/storage/total_bytes | Bytes stored | bytes | The size of the Firebase database storage. Sampled every 86400 seconds. After sampling, data is not visible for up to 86400 seconds. |
GCP Firebase Hosting Account G2 Template
| OpsRamp Metric | Google Metric | Metric Display Name | Unit | Description |
|---|---|---|---|---|
| google_firebasehosting_network_monthly_sent | firebasehosting.googleapis.com/network/monthly_sent | Bytes sent monthly | bytes | The total outgoing bytes sent, aggregated and reset monthly. Sampled every 28800 seconds. After sampling, data is not visible for up to 4200 seconds. |
| google_firebasehosting_network_monthly_sent_limit | firebasehosting.googleapis.com/network/monthly_sent_limit | Bytes sent limit | bytes | The monthly network limit for Firebase Hosting. Sampled every 28800 seconds. After sampling, data is not visible for up to 4200 seconds. |
| google_firebasehosting_network_sent_bytes_count | firebasehosting.googleapis.com/network/sent_bytes_count | Bytes sent | bytes | The outgoing bandwidth usage for Firebase Hosting. |
| google_firebasehosting_storage_limit | firebasehosting.googleapis.com/storage/limit | Bytes stored limit | bytes | The storage limit for Firebase Hosting. Sampled every 28800 seconds. |
| google_firebasehosting_storage_total_bytes | firebasehosting.googleapis.com/storage/total_bytes | Bytes stored | bytes | The size of the Firebase Hosting storage. Sampled every 28800 seconds. |